Job Description
We are seeking a highly organized, detail-oriented Visual Merchandising Coordinator to support the operational and executional needs of our Visual Merchandising team. Reporting directly into the Visual Merchandising Operations Manager, this role is integral to ensuring seamless execution across the HQ Mock Store, sample management process, seasonal floor sets, and cross‑functional initiatives. This position is ideal for someone who thrives in the behind‑the‑scenes mechanics of visual execution – someone who loves process, precision, and being the operational backbone of a fast‑moving creative team. The VM Coordinator will play a key role in maintaining organization, driving timelines, and supporting both HQ and field visual teams with day‑to‑day needs and special projects.
What you'll get to do:
Mock Store & Seasonal Setup Support
Support all operational aspects of the HQ Mock Store including seasonal set‑ups, floor set preparation, test initiatives, and the product assortment process
Execute physical Visual Merchandising moves and styling adjustments in partnership with the VM Operations Manager
Maintain stockroom organization and ensure all VM tools, fixtures, and props are properly stored and accessible
Sample Management & Organization
Own the intake, tracking, organization, and return of all Visual Merchandising samples
Partner with the Merchandising, Production, and Allocation teams to ensure timely sample delivery aligned with seasonal floor sets and key initiatives
Maintain accurate sample logs and ensure accountability across cross‑functional partners
Create and maintain a “Core” VM sample set
Own the rotate‑out and removal of past seasonal samples from the Mock Store
Prepare and pull product for Mock Store setups, content shoots, styling initiatives, leadership walkthroughs, and special projects
Operational & Calendar Support
Assist in maintaining the Visual Merchandising calendar to ensure deadlines are met for launches, transitions, and retail initiatives
Coordinate project timelines and follow up with cross‑functional partners to ensure on‑time execution
Support communication rollouts to Field Visual Merchandising and Operations teams as needed
HQ & Field Support
Provide hands‑on support for special projects, brand initiatives, leadership presentations, and seasonal transitions
Assist with preparation for retail assortments, store walk‑throughs, and offsites
Assist in the asset ordering process for all New Store Openings, product launches, or any other key initiatives that require specific propping
Respond to ad hoc requests from HQ and Field teams in a fast‑paced environment with flexibility, skill, and urgency
Tools & Documentation
Support the creation and organization of Visual Merchandising tools, directives, and internal resources
Assist with basic updates to presentations and documents using Adobe Creative Suite
Maintain digital and physical archives of VM materials, signage and reference guides
Qualifications
Bachelor's degree or equivalent years of experience preferred
1+ years of retail or visual merchandising experience
Experience supporting operational processes or coordinating projects preferred
Strong organizational skills and time management skills
Working knowledge of Adobe Creative Suite (InDesign, Photoshop, Acrobat) preferred
Ability to lift and move fixtures and merchandise as needed for mock store setups and any other key initiatives
